I have used a LARGE red rhinestone swirl that I was saving just for this layout! As usual, I have cut it apart and used half on the top of the layout and half on the bottom of the layout.
I've also used a couple of Zva flowers, a gorgeous strawberry pin from My Little Bit Of Whimsy and the red and white spotted doily from my Etsy store.
(Zva products used: red rhinestone swirl CR-04CA-105, white flower FL-04CA-131)

I just had to create a scrapbook layout about these shoes! Amelia is such a girly-girl and since she was handed down these silver shoes two months ago, they have barely left her feet! She even slept in them for the first few nights!
I knew I had to include some serious bling on this layout! Take a look at that huge Zva Creative flourish!
And Zva Creative letters!
And of course I'm ecstatic that I have another story recorded for Amelia's album.

My grandparents did have an extraordinary love story! And I'm so happy with how this layout turned out - I have it proudly on display and can't stop looking at it!
Look at that gorgeous Zva pearl flourish in the soft beige colour! Of course, I've cut it up to I could have a swirl on both sides of my page.
You might be able to read the journalling in this next photo. And those little pearls scattered? They were ivory and I added some pink colour with a Copic marker.
Other goodies on my layout include Zva Creative roses, sheet music flag and badge from my shop, Scrapware chipboard doily and corner.
